Love/Hate with One Layer Cards

Hi Everyone!!  I wanted to share a quick attempt at a one layer card.  As the title suggests, I have a love/hate relationship with them.  I absolutely love one layer cards. They can go from elegant and classy to fun and cute!!  I dislike one layer cards because, well, I just can't pull that style off.  Or have a tough time doing so.
So, when the current Simon Says Stamp Flickr Challenge came out, I thought I'd give it a shot.  That, and I haven't participated in a challenge for awhile.

I started with an Oatmeal piece of cardstock and the Roses for You stamp set from Simon.


I embossed the front of the card base with a polka dot embossing folder, something I haven't used in a LONG time, so I cannot link to it!!  I also dug out of the embossing bin some embossing diffusers.  These are also one of the very first purchases I made when I started down this road, so I can't link to these either, but I think they are a Darice product.


To define the edge of the embossing, I tried to emboss with a stylus around the section which did not get embossed.  Well, all I ended up doing was going in a crooked line and starting to over-score (starting to tear the paper :)
I decided to take a marker in Sepia and drew stitch lines instead.


Next I stamped the flower images and a few leaves inside the rectangle, using Memento Rich Cocoa ink.

I used my Lyra Rembrandt Polycolor Pencils to color and outline the flowers...love those pencils, by the way!!  I got them through Amazon.ca.

So this is where I discovered I didn't leave a spot for a sentiment. No big deal if this wasn't a one layer card!!!  I couldn't use a sentiment from this stamp set, I needed to find something TINY, hopefully that would fit in between the embossed dots!  And wouldn't you know it, I found a mini stamp set, also from Simon Says called More Tag Words.  The word "friend" was tiny enough!!!  And also a vertical sentiment which I thought was kind of cool!!


I finished by inking around the edges of the card with the same Memento Ink and added a few candy dots that I found in my stash (StampinUp).
Here is the finished one layer card...



I did have fun with this (it was certainly a challenge), and maybe I'll try more!
